Title: Glitch changing workspaces in Expo mode Status in One Hundred Papercuts: Invalid Status in compiz package in Ubuntu: Fix Released Bug description: I have trouble changing workspaces in Expo mode when my system is being taxed. Steps to reproduce: 1. Tax your system's resources (play some music, a video, etc.) 2. Enter Expo mode 3. Right click on a workspace other than the currently active one, to change to it What should happen: Your desktop should change to the workspace you selected What actually happens: Your desktop appears to zoom into the correct workspace, but remains on the active workspace. Note: If you first left click on the workspace, and wait a second for it to become selected, this workspace will be selected on right click. As far as I can tell, this is what is happening: When you right click on a work space, compiz does this: 1. Change the selected workspace to the one you clicked; 2. Leave expo mode, entering the selected work space. However, when your system is under some strain (on my relatively weak system, this can be as little as listening to music and browsing the web at the same time), there is delay before the clicked workspace becomes selected. Thus, compiz moves on to step 2 before the selected workspace is actually changed. Does this make sense? I use compiz 1.0.8.2-0ubuntu8.1 on Ubuntu 9.04 Jaunty with the "Mobile 915GM/GMS/910GML Express Graphics Controller" (integrated Intel graphics).
